What Makes Emergency Routes So Critical?
Emergency routes are the roads that ambulances, fire trucks, and police vehicles must use first during a storm. If these paths are blocked, every minute of delay can affect patient care and public safety. That is why hospital snow removal and priority ice clearing are not routine maintenance tasks; they are life-support infrastructure.
Snow removal crews need equipment that can keep working under heavy abrasion, compacted snow, and polished ice. Carbide wear parts are designed for these conditions because they stay sharper longer and resist rapid wear. For hospitals, campuses, and municipal fleets, that means faster recovery and fewer blade changes.
Why Are Carbide Kits Better?
Carbide kits outperform standard steel cutting edges because they are built for harsh, repetitive contact with ice and packed snow. The tungsten carbide insert holds its edge longer, which improves scraping efficiency and reduces service interruptions. This is especially valuable on emergency lanes, loading zones, and ambulance entrances.
For B2B buyers, the advantage is not only performance but also operating cost. Longer blade life means fewer replacements, less labor, and lower downtime across the winter season. Which Carbide Kit Fits Priority Ice Clearing?
The best kit depends on surface type, ice severity, vehicle weight, and how often the route is serviced. For example, packed-ice kits are useful on routes where freezing rain and compressed snow create hard, bonded surfaces. Standard carbide blades work well where abrasion is the main issue and impact is moderate.

Why Does Material Design Matter?
Material design determines how well a carbide kit handles impact, abrasion, and thermal stress. A good snow plow edge must scrape effectively without chipping too early or damaging the road surface. The right geometry helps direct force into the ice while limiting unnecessary wear on the base material.

When Should Fleets Upgrade?
Fleets should upgrade when steel edges wear down too quickly, when maintenance stops increase, or when packed ice becomes a recurring problem. If a hospital route needs repeated service after every storm, a carbide system can reduce the number of blade changes and improve uptime. That is especially important during overnight storms and peak emergency demand.
Upgrade is also wise when a fleet wants more predictable budgeting. Longer-lasting carbide tools make winter maintenance costs easier to forecast. For B2B buyers, that can improve procurement planning across multiple sites or seasonal contracts.
